Implementing the Pomodoro Technique

The Pomodoro Technique is a time management method that involves working in focused, 25-minute increments, followed by a 5-minute break. After four cycles, you take a longer break of 15-30 minutes. This technique can help you stay focused, avoid burnout, and maintain a sustainable work pace. By dedicating specific times to work and rest, you can optimize your productivity and ensure that you’re making the most out of your time.

Prioritizing Tasks with the Eisenhower Matrix

The Eisenhower Matrix is a decision-making tool that helps you prioritize tasks based on their urgency and importance. By categorizing tasks into four quadrants (urgent & important, important but not urgent, urgent but not important, and not urgent or important), you can focus on the most critical tasks first and manage your time more effectively. This matrix is particularly useful for handling a large volume of tasks and ensuring that you’re addressing the most critical ones promptly.

Practicing Time Blocking

Time blocking is a scheduling technique where you dedicate specific timeslots to specific tasks or activities. This approach helps you avoid multitasking, minimize distractions, and ensure that you’re dedicating sufficient time to each task. By blocking out your time, you can create a schedule that is both realistic and achievable, thus reducing stress and increasing productivity.

What are some common mistakes to avoid when implementing the Pomodoro Technique?

+

Common mistakes to avoid when using the Pomodoro Technique include not taking breaks seriously, failing to prioritize tasks before starting the timer, and multitasking during the work sessions. It's also important to avoid checking emails or social media during work sessions and to minimize interruptions. Additionally, don't be too hard on yourself if you get distracted; simply acknowledge the distraction, refocus, and continue. Consistency and flexibility are key to making this technique work for you.
